Edge Computing & Distributed Cloud Systems:

This track explores how computing is shifting from centralized cloud data centers to the edge of the network, closer to where data is generated. By processing data near devices and users, edge computing significantly reduces latency, improves real-time responsiveness, and enhances user experience for applications such as IoT, autonomous systems, and smart cities. Participants will learn how distributed cloud models extend traditional cloud capabilities using platforms from Amazon Web Services (AWS Edge services), Microsoft Azure (Azure Edge Zones), and Google Cloud (Distributed Cloud).

The track also covers architectural strategies for designing scalable and secure distributed systems, including data synchronization, edge orchestration, and hybrid deployments. Key discussions will focus on challenges such as network reliability, security at the edge, and managing large-scale distributed environments. Through real-world use cases, attendees will gain insights into building intelligent, low-latency applications that combine the power of centralized cloud with decentralized edge infrastructure.
